Steps to Help Simplify a Home Insurance Claim

How to file a homeowners insurance claim.  

A violent storm damages your house. Your guest trips and falls on your backyard deck. A burglar breaks in. When an unfortunate event strikes, you might need to file a claim with your insurance company. To help you file a homeowners insurance claim smoothly and simply, check out these steps. Report any crime to the police. If you are the victim of theft or your home has been vandalized, report it to the police. Get a police report and the names of all law enforcement officers that you speak with as you may need to provide the details of the event to your insurer. Call your insurance company. It’s a good idea to call your insurance company as soon as you can. Be sure that you ask the following questions so that you know what to expect:
  • Am I covered?
  • How long do I have to file a claim?
  • Will my claim exceed my deductible?
  • How long will it take to process my claim?
Make temporary repairs. Photograph or videotape the damage, then take reasonable steps to protect your property from further damage. If possible, avoid throwing away damaged items until the adjuster has visited your home. Be sure to keep the receipts for what you spend on minor repairs as you may be able to get reimbursement. Prepare a list of lost or damaged articles. You’re going to need to substantiate your loss, so make a list of destroyed or damaged items, then make a copy of the list for your adjuster. Also, supply him or her with available copies of receipts from damaged items. Having a home inventory will speed up this part of the claims process.
